3. what should you include in a one - sentence summary of an argument?\n○ an explanation of why the argument was important historically\n○ a detailed description of one of the best examples in the argument\n○ a description of the arguments thesis or main claim\n○ a list of all the evidence provided in the argument to support the claim
Answer
Brief Explanations:
A one - sentence summary of an argument should focus on the core. The thesis or main claim is the central idea of the argument. An explanation of historical importance (first option) is context, not the summary of the argument itself. A detailed example (second option) is part of supporting evidence, not the main summary. A list of all evidence (fourth option) is too detailed for a one - sentence summary. The main claim or thesis (third option) captures the essence of the argument in a concise way.
Answer:
a description of the argument's thesis or main claim
